Originally Posted by mu4scott
He said make sure at the start of the game you have a no doubter on the visiting team if you are going to call it. A 150% if you will. Do you agree?
Of course, I agree.

However, I also agree with M&M. You should call ALL no doubters against both teams from the beginning to the end of every game. If there is ANY doubt about ANY call, you shouldn't be making that call. That's called "guessing".

I don't think Welmer would disagree with that either. Saying that we should make sure that our first call in a game against either team is a no-doubter is a pretty standard philosophy at all levels.

Personally, I disagree with any philosophy that gets into worrying about any calls that might be made differently between the home and visiting teams. Call consistency is much more important imo.
